• 締切済み

EXEを起動するとインストーラが起動してしまいます

環境はwindows7proです。 質問のツールは、VisualBasic6で作成したツールで、DBとしてAccessを使用します。 インストーラ配布用にInstallShieldを使用しています。 DBを消した状態でEXEを起動すると「DBがありません」とメッセージを出すエラー処理をしてます。 xpで実行すると想定どおりの動作になります。 7で実行するとインストーラ?が起動し、消したDBをインストール元から勝手に復元してしまいます。 インストール元のファイルが無い時は、メディアの挿入を求められます。 この動作は、windows7の仕様でしょうか?それとも何かの組み合わせ(OSとインストーラなど)で発生する事象でしょうか? 事象が依存している機能が分からず調査が出来ない状況です。 よろしくお願いします。

みんなの回答

noname#156725
noname#156725
回答No.2

検索機能 http://windows.microsoft.com/ja-JP/windows7/products/features/windows-search Windows サーチ と言うそうです。 http://windows.microsoft.com/ja-JP/windows7/products/features/backup-and-restore バックアップと復元 こちらは、従来の機能のバージョンアップ版です。

noname#156725
noname#156725
回答No.1

Windows 7 Professional.Service Pack 1.32bit で自作して、 使用しています。 Windows 7 Professional は、標準でソフトを修復する機能と ワードで、インターネット検索するソフトを搭載しています。 他にも数種類実用ソフトを標準で搭載していますので活用される 事をお勧めします。全部無料で、半永久使用可能です。

zerogra
質問者

お礼

Kn1961様 回答ありがとうございます。 >標準でソフトを修復する機能 上記のような機能があるのですね。 この機能は具体的にWindowsの何という機能なのでしょうか? (具体的に機能を説明しているサイトなどありますか?) この機能を無効にすることは出来ないのでしょうか? 今回の事象ではVB6アプリケーション側でエラー処理を入れているため、 ソフトを修復する機能が勝手に起動してしまい困っています。 よろしくお願いします。

関連するQ&A